Title: Tinted Lithograph of Kettle Falls on the Columbia River, 1856 : This stunning lithograph, "Kettle Falls, Columbia River," captures the raw power and striking geology of one of the Columbia River’s most iconic features. Created by Stanley and lithographed by the prestigious Sarony, Major & Knapp of New York, this piece was published as General Report – Plate XLVII in the Pacific Railroad Exploration Survey reports of 1856. The lithograph is a vivid example of the artistic documentation of natural landmarks encountered during these mid-19th-century exploratory expeditions. The scene depicts turbulent waters cascading over fractured rock formations, with indigenous figures in the foreground. These individuals are engaged in fishing, a nod to the historical importance of Kettle Falls as a gathering and fishing site for Native American tribes. The combination of natural detail, human activity, and dynamic composition reflects the lithographer’s ability to blend artistic expression with scientific observation. This tinted lithograph employs skillful shading and color washes to convey the power of the river and the ruggedness of the surrounding landscape. The detailed rendering of the rocks and water adds depth and texture, making the scene both visually dramatic and historically significant. Additional info: Kettle Falls is near Fort Colville.
